Professional Approach
Beau Breeden, managing partner and financial advisor, strives to provide each client with a positive experience and help them work towards their goals through our 4 step planning process. Our firm motto is to "Help you grow the life you want".
Beau Breeden has been in the financial industry since 1999 and a licensed financial advisor since the fall of 2000. He started his career with American Express Financial Advisors. There Beau met his business partner in 2002 and is the co-founder of Delmarva Financial Group which got its start on January 10th, 2003. Delmarva Financial Group was affiliated with LPL Financial from 2003-2013 and since the fall of 2013 now partners with Securities America and Arbor Point Advisors to provide clients with an independent financial services business. Beau holds the Series 7 and 66 while also holding Life, Health, and Variable accreditations in multiple states. In 2023, Beau attained the Behavioral Financial Advisor (BFA™) designation.
Beau's passion to operate an independent financial services and wealth management firm that allows his team to better serve his clients, by providing more services, access to wider array of investment opportunities.
Beau is a son of retired Navy Commander and retired US Naval Academy Reference Librarian, who as Navy family moved 6 times before Beau was 9 years old. Once settled in Cape St Claire, Maryland, Beau attended public schools, graduating from Broadneck High School in 1996. In May 2000, Beau graduated from the University of Maryland Baltimore County (UMBC) with a BA in Economics/ Finance with minors and certificates in Accounting and Sports Management.
Beau currently lives in Cape St Claire, Maryland and enjoys life on the Chesapeake Bay with family, boating and fishing as much possible.
